, To the Student:

Research has shown that our brains learn best when we start with concrete objects and then move on to
abstract ideas. Manipulatives are concrete objects used to model abstract mathematical concepts.
Although the word ‘manipulatives’ may be new to you, using manipulatives is probably something you
have already done. If you learned to add numbers by counting your fingers, you were using manipulatives.
And maybe you used two-color counters or fraction tiles in a previous math class.

You will see Illustrations of manipulatives in Elementary Algebra whenever a new concept is introduced.
Then you will be encouraged to do a Manipulative Mathematics activity to help you develop a solid
understanding of the concept.

This booklet contains the Manipulative Mathematics activities that accompany Elementary Algebra.
Each activity relates to a mathematical topic covered in Elementary Algebra. There are two parts to each
activity:

 The student worksheet will lead you through a series of questions to help you understand a
mathematical property or procedure through the use of manipulatives.
 The extra practice problems reinforce the results of the student worksheet. Most Extra Practice
worksheets include a link to a website with online (or ‘virtual’) manipulatives.

Ask your math instructor if your college has manipulatives for you to use. You can access the virtual
manipulatives online any time, 24/7. We have sets of manipulatives, such as color chips, fraction pieces,
algebra tiles, geoboards, and more, in our classrooms. Our college students use them to model and learn
about critical mathematical concepts and procedures. We have heard many “a-ha’s” from students who
finally understand, for example, how to work with fractions or signed numbers.

We sincerely hope you will use our Manipulative Mathematics activities to help you succeed in
Elementary Algebra. We wholeheartedly believe that through the use of manipulatives, you can develop
an understanding of mathematics that translates into success throughout your mathematics courses.
